Core Responsibilities:

Instructional Delivery and Assessment:

  • Provide modifications and accommodations as stated on the student’s IEP.
  • Write IEPs with appropriate data on student performance for all students on caseload.
  • Facilitate ARD meetings for students on their caseloads.
  • Seek out present levels of performance from general education teachers and related service providers.
  • Instructionally plan and teach in deficit areas (reading, writing, math); provide optimal learning environment for students with special needs.
  • Provide support to general education teachers with modifications and accommodations and ensure services are being provided in the classroom setting.

Additional Compensation Elements

The Teacher Career Pathway (TCP) at KIPP Texas celebrates individual teacher impact with students, peers, and the school community, and rewards this impact with up to $15,000 in additional annual compensation.

KIPP Texas Public Schools is a TEA Teacher Incentive Allotment approved district! Eligible and qualifying teachers can earn up to an additional $32,000 a year.
